33 then they came to Jesus, and finding that he was already dead, they did not break his legs. 34 but one of the soldiers with a spear pierced his side, and immediately blood and water issued out. 35 he that relates this, was an eye-witness of it, and his relation is true: and he is so assured, what he says is true, that you may rely upon it. 36 for these things were done, that the scripture should be fulfilled, "a bone of him shall not be broken." 37 and again the scripture saith elsewhere, "they shall look on him whom they pierced." John 19:33-37, Mace New Testament. Public domain.
